What is Intraday Trading?
• Definition: Intraday trading involves buying and selling a stock or an index within the same market day, before the market closes.
• Objective: The primary goal is to capture small price movements to make a profit, often utilizing lower margins.
• Key Difference from Delivery: Unlike long-term investments, intraday positions are typically squared off automatically by 3:30 PM if not manually closed or switched to delivery.
Essential Prerequisites for Intraday Trading:
• Knowledge is Power: Do not rush into intraday trading simply because friends or colleagues are doing it. Acquire proper market knowledge through courses, training, and expert advice.
• Practice with Dummy Apps: Start with paper-based strategies or dummy apps to perfect your methods before using real money.
• Understand Market Hours: Be aware of market operation timings, generally from 9:15 AM to 3:30 PM.
• Choose Discount Brokerages: Minimize transaction costs by opting for discount brokerages. High brokerage fees can erode small profits, as transaction costs can significantly impact your earnings or losses.
• Cautious Use of Margins: Understand how margin trading works and be wary of high-interest rates on margins. Avoid the temptation to trade large volumes without experience, as this can lead to significant losses.
• Risk Awareness: Intraday trading is highly volatile and inherently risky. A strict stop-loss is crucial to protect your capital from evaporating in a single day.
• Discipline, Alertness & Research: Successful intraday trading demands discipline, constant alertness, ongoing research, and robust risk control.
Popular Intraday Trading Strategies: Dr. Anil Kumar Batchu explains five popular strategies:
1. Trend Following Strategy: Identifying and following the prevailing market, stock, or index trend (uptrend or downtrend). This involves using indicators like Moving Averages (10-day, 20-day, 30-day DMA, etc.) and Super Trend indicators.
2. Breakout Trading: Identifying stocks that break through defined support and resistance levels, especially when supported by significant trading volumes. Examples include 52-week highs or opening range breakouts.
3. Scalping Method: A fast-paced strategy where traders enter and exit positions within seconds or minutes to capture very small price movements, often during sideways market conditions. This requires high liquidity, good volumes, narrow spreads, and efficient execution tools.
4. Mean Reversion / Reversal Strategy: Taking a contrarian position when a stock appears overbought or oversold, anticipating a reversal in its price direction. Tools like RSI charts and Stochastic Oscillators are often used.
5. News/Event-Based Trading: Making trading decisions based on specific news, sector updates, or government policy changes that can impact stock prices.
